Font not available in Illustrator

I have installed a font (makibafont) in Font Book however it is not available in Illustrator but it is available in Photoshop and other apps. The font validates ok but just not showing up in Illustrator. Any ideas what could be causing this? Thanks in advance.

Correct answer Doug A Roberts

This is a Japanese font, correct? Illustrator might be listing it under Japanese characters rather than as 'Makibafont'.

Wow thanks Doug you are correct, I located it....it was named in Japanese in Illustrator but English in Photoshop. Thanks  for your help. This community is awesome!

And you can change that in Preferences > Type > Show Font Names in English
